## Deployment

The Gravelpine collector compresses telemetry payloads before shipping them to the aggregation tier. Deploy via the standard Coppershed pipeline; no manual steps. Compression codec and level are set per environment — production favors throughput, staging favors ratio for replay testing. Changing the codec requires a rolling restart of all collector pods, in order. Future maintainers: do not disable compression to debug; use the passthrough tap instead. Production runs with the following values.

service settings:
ralael:
  pin: 7453
  tenant: zorath
  seal: seal_087806e4
  metrics_host: metrics.ralael.paliqworks.example
  standby_team: fraath
  escalation: praok-istiel
  nonce: 10e083

Handover for the turnstile upgrade at Merrowgate Plaza: the Veltrix crew finished lanes one and two; lane three still needs its reader calibrated tomorrow. Contractors should sign in at the desk and use the accessible gate until then. To open that gate for them, enter the code below.

staff pass of tajog-bahap = bdg-GTUUI-82661

## Runbook: Crashfall pipeline stall

If crash reports from the Pocketloom app stop appearing in Crashfall, check the ingest worker first. Restart it; if the queue drains, done. If not, the symbolication stage is usually the blocker — it fails closed when its upload credential expires, and expiry is silent. Confirm by grepping worker logs for 401s. Rotation takes two minutes: issue a fresh credential from the Crashfall console, then update the worker host's environment file. Put this line directly under the INGEST block in .env:

vault entry, tahof-kagaf: RELAY_SECRET29=204336efb478d76ba1bde1bd23fbf